Securing Your Building: The Importance of BMS Digital Safety
Modern facilities increasingly rely on Building Management Systems (BMS) to regulate everything from lighting and HVAC to security and fire suppression. Consequently, the weakness of these systems to digital attacks presents a substantial concern. A compromised BMS can lead to downtime, injury, and a loss of occupant wellbeing . Deploying robust digital safeguards within your BMS is no longer an option , but a requirement . This includes regular assessments of system parameters, strong authentication protocols, and proactive surveillance for unauthorized access . Consider these key areas:
Protecting data flows
Restricting network permissions
Updating software releases
Briefing personnel on digital safety
Ignoring this essential aspect of building operation could have severe consequences. Focusing on BMS digital security is crucial for safeguarding your building's integrity and the security of everyone inside.
